Audio VTS: Enforce policy configuration format



Validate the audio_policy_configuration.xml supplied in /vendor against
the format schema.

#define LOG_TAG "ValidateAudioConfig"
#include <utils/Log.h>

#define LIBXML_SCHEMAS_ENABLED
#include <libxml/xmlschemastypes.h>
#define LIBXML_XINCLUDE_ENABLED
#include <libxml/xinclude.h>

#include <memory>
#include <string>

#include "ValidateXml.h"

namespace android {
namespace hardware {
namespace audio {
namespace test {

/** Map libxml2 structures to their corresponding deleters. */
template <class T>
constexpr void (*xmlDeleter)(T* t);
template <>
constexpr auto xmlDeleter<xmlSchema> = xmlSchemaFree;
template <>
constexpr auto xmlDeleter<xmlDoc> = xmlFreeDoc;
template <>
constexpr auto xmlDeleter<xmlSchemaParserCtxt> = xmlSchemaFreeParserCtxt;
template <>
constexpr auto xmlDeleter<xmlSchemaValidCtxt> = xmlSchemaFreeValidCtxt;

/** @return a unique_ptr with the correct deleter for the libxml2 object. */
template <class T>
constexpr auto make_xmlUnique(T* t) {
    // Wrap deleter in lambda to enable empty base optimization
    auto deleter = [](T* t) { xmlDeleter<T>(t); };
    return std::unique_ptr<T, decltype(deleter)>{t, deleter};
}

/** Class that handles libxml2 initialization and cleanup. NOT THREAD SAFE*/
struct Libxml2Global {
    Libxml2Global() {
        xmlLineNumbersDefault(1);  // Better error message
        xmlSetGenericErrorFunc(this, errorCb);
    }
    ~Libxml2Global() {
        // TODO: check if all those cleanup are needed
        xmlSetGenericErrorFunc(nullptr, nullptr);
        xmlSchemaCleanupTypes();
        xmlCleanupParser();
        xmlCleanupThreads();
    }

    const std::string& getErrors() { return errors; }

   private:
    static void errorCb(void* ctxt, const char* msg, ...) {
        auto* self = static_cast<Libxml2Global*>(ctxt);
        va_list args;
        va_start(args, msg);

        char* formatedMsg;
        if (vasprintf(&formatedMsg, msg, args) >= 0) {
            LOG_PRI(ANDROID_LOG_ERROR, LOG_TAG, "%s", formatedMsg);
            self->errors += "Error: ";
            self->errors += formatedMsg;
        }
        free(formatedMsg);

        va_end(args);
    }
    std::string errors;
};

::testing::AssertionResult validateXml(const char* xmlFilePathExpr,
                                       const char* xsdFilePathExpr,
                                       const char* xmlFilePath,
                                       const char* xsdFilePath) {
    Libxml2Global libxml2;

    auto context = [&]() {
        return std::string() + "    While validating: " + xmlFilePathExpr +
               "\n          Which is: " + xmlFilePath +
               "\nAgainst the schema: " + xsdFilePathExpr +
               "\n          Which is: " + xsdFilePath + "Libxml2 errors\n" +
               libxml2.getErrors();
    };

    auto schemaParserCtxt = make_xmlUnique(xmlSchemaNewParserCtxt(xsdFilePath));
    auto schema = make_xmlUnique(xmlSchemaParse(schemaParserCtxt.get()));
    if (schema == nullptr) {
        return ::testing::AssertionFailure() << "Failed to parse schema (xsd)\n"
                                             << context();
    }

    auto doc = make_xmlUnique(xmlReadFile(xmlFilePath, nullptr, 0));
    if (doc == nullptr) {
        return ::testing::AssertionFailure() << "Failed to parse xml\n"
                                             << context();
    }

    if (xmlXIncludeProcess(doc.get()) == -1) {
        return ::testing::AssertionFailure()
               << "Failed to resolve xincludes in xml\n"
               << context();
    }

    auto schemaCtxt = make_xmlUnique(xmlSchemaNewValidCtxt(schema.get()));
    int ret = xmlSchemaValidateDoc(schemaCtxt.get(), doc.get());
    if (ret > 0) {
        return ::testing::AssertionFailure()
               << "xml is not valid according to the xsd.\n"
               << context();
    }
    if (ret < 0) {
        return ::testing::AssertionFailure() << "Internal or API error\n"
                                             << context();
    }

    return ::testing::AssertionSuccess();
}

}  // namespace test
}  // namespace audio
}  // namespace hardware
}  // namespace android

#ifndef ANDROID_HARDWARE_AUDIO_TEST_VALIDATEXML
#define ANDROID_HARDWARE_AUDIO_TEST_VALIDATEXML

#include <gtest/gtest.h>

namespace android {
namespace hardware {
namespace audio {
namespace test {

/** Validate the provided XmlFile with the provided xsdFile.
 * Intended to use with ASSERT_PRED_FORMAT2 as such:
 *   ASSERT_PRED_FORMAT2(validateXml, pathToXml, pathToXsd);
 * See ASSERT_VALID_XML for a helper macro.
 */
::testing::AssertionResult validateXml(const char* xmlFilePathExpr,
                                       const char* xsdFilePathExpr,
                                       const char* xmlFilePath,
                                       const char* xsdPathName);

/** Helper gtest ASSERT to test xml validity against an xsd. */
#define ASSERT_VALID_XML(xmlFilePath, xsdFilePath)                     \
    ASSERT_PRED_FORMAT2(::android::hardware::audio::test::validateXml, \
                        xmlFilePath, xsdFilePath)

}  // namespace test
}  // namespace audio
}  // namespace hardware
}  // namespace android

#endif  // ANDROID_HARDWARE_AUDIO_TEST_VALIDATEXML
